What resolution is best on Xbox?
The best resolution for Xbox depends on various factors, including the specific console model, the type of games being played, and personal preferences regarding frame rate and graphics quality. For gamers who prioritize high refresh rates and faster frame rates, 1080p or 1440p may be the optimal choice, while those who prefer 4K resolution with HDR and 60Hz may find the Xbox Series X to be the better option.
Understanding Xbox Resolutions
To determine the best resolution for Xbox, it’s essential to understand the different options available. The Xbox Series S is capped at 1440p, while the Xbox Series X supports 4K resolution at 60Hz.

Is 1440p or 1080p better for Series S? The Xbox Series S is more beneficial with a 1440p monitor, as it doesn’t have to upscale to 4K, resulting in a smoother gaming experience.

Is Xbox One 1080p or 4K? The Xbox One X and Xbox One S support 4K content, but the original Xbox One does not, and it’s capped at 1080p.

Does the Xbox Series S support 144Hz? The Xbox Series S supports a maximum refresh rate of 120Hz, so it will output 120Hz even with a 144Hz display.

Is Xbox One S actually 4K? The Xbox One S can upscale content to 4K, but it’s not native 4K.
